TEHRAN - Iran's supreme le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ei has made a public appearance on Sunday amid rumors about his health.
State television aired images of the 75-year-old Khamenei addressing a group of environmental officials and activists at his residence in central Tehran. He appeared to be comfortable and healthy in the footage.
Foreign-based news websites in recent days have claimed that Khamenei, who has the final word on all matters in Iran, had been hospitalized in critical condition.
